Add a deprecation warning for @import's that resolved .css files

This is the first to removing native CSS imports.

Like Ruby Sass, Dart Sass will not implement this behaviour. This is
blocking compatibility between Node Sass and Dart Sass.

This is a non-standard behaviour which is constant source of confusion.

We had originally planned to removed this behaviour when the module
system was ready. However that has feature has been delayed and
people are continuing to be tripped up by this behaviour.
